Now for the story:

My son and I were sitting at the table having breakfast when he posed this question:  "Mama,  have you ever taken the impossible breakfast challenge?"

I looked at him.  "Dude.  I have no idea what the impossible breakfast challenge is."

"It's when you try to play Flappy Bird and eat your food at the same time."

"No," I replied.  "I don't play video games while I eat."

"That's good, " he said.  "Because I saw a video of someone who did, and he threw all his food on the floor because he got really mad at the Flappy Birds."

Oh. So I guess the moral of this story is, don't eat and do video games at the same time.  It's hazardous to one's floor.
